FPT Corporation and Creaform – a Canadian company specializing in 3D scanning and precision measurement technology – have recently announced a collaboration in the field of culture and heritage preservation.

FPT joins hands with Creaform to master world-class 3D digitization technology.
According to the Memorandum of Understanding signed on May 26, 2025, FPT and Creaform will cooperate to implement cultural heritage digitization projects in Vietnam, leveraging Creaform’s world-leading 3D scanning technology and FPT’s capabilities in solution development and deployment. The partnership is expected to establish a leading digital heritage platform in Vietnam, on par with standards applied in developed countries.
Globally, Creaform is recognized as one of the most reputable names in 3D scanning and non-contact measurement, with its equipment widely used in more than 85 countries. Creaform’s technology is highly regarded for its accuracy, flexibility in field operations, and suitability for artifacts with complex shapes and materials which are common challenges in cultural heritage digitization.
Through this partnership, FPT becomes the preferred partner in Vietnam for deploying and applying Creaform’s cutting-edge technologies in the field of heritage digitization. This move strengthens the “Make in Vietnam” initiative, fostering the development of world-class technology products and services created by Vietnamese experts to address practical challenges in Vietnam. Creaform’s solution enables precise digitization of every detail, material, and shape of cultural artifacts, opening up possibilities for digital restoration of tangible and intangible heritage. It also supports museums, archives, and cultural organizations in building high-accuracy digital databases. Consequently, both parties can develop immersive experiences such as virtual reality (VR), augmented reality (AR), and digital platforms for preservation and exhibition.
The two sides plan to jointly promote and introduce the solution to government agencies, museums, research institutes, cultural organizations, and professional communities to encourage the application of digital technology in heritage conservation.

In the context of the Vietnamese Government’s Resolutions 57 and 71, cultural heritage digitization has become a national priority. Digital Twin technology, including 3D digitization, has been identified as a strategic technology under Decision No. 1131/QĐ-TTg. The partnership between FPT and Creaform carries great significance as both sides share the goal of preserving the nation’s memory with modern technology, ensuring precision and integrity.
The cooperation with Creaform also marks a new milestone in the development of FPT’s akaVerse ecosystem evolving from a technology platform into an open ecosystem that integrates advanced technologies such as AI, VR, and cloud computing. This expansion aims to address digitalization needs across multiple sectors, including heritage preservation, education, architecture, manufacturing, healthcare, and other domains within the digital economy.
